I wanted to get to know the Greppi process , but it ’ s not easy to show simply with words . I asked him if he draws from comics , cartoons , video games , or graphic novels . He told me that it might not be apparent , but he ’ s really into classical religious art . “ Depending on what I am working on , I draw from various sources . Sometimes , I just go right to it and if the sketch looks good , I will go from it . There are other times where it is not what I am envisioning , so I either take pictures of somebody trying to do the pose , or I will ‘ Frankenstein ’ pieces and parts from different things to build my own photo reference until I get what I want , and then I ’ ll draw from that . It all depends on how I want to attack the project . Sometimes , I want the anatomy to be more spot-on and other times I am okay with exaggeration .” You would think that working straight from the fi rst sketch without references takes a lot of confi dence , but it ’ s clear that Greppi is confi dent in his ability . I think that having such a high bar set for yourself , with such quality , refi ned , and thoughtful designs , might lead to some problems with artist ’ s block . I told Greppi about my personal style of art where , nine times out of ten , I just go for it . I don ’ t plan , I just get the materials and go for it . I was trying to convey how I wish I could be like him , but I think he felt similarly about me . “ Sometimes I am guilty of overthinking to the point where I start off , and I am happy with the idea , but when I get around to working on it , this weird anxiety takes over . It ’ s frustrating , because I will question everything and hear negative things in my head while I ’ m working . Most times , the majority of things that I fi nish and put out , I hated or was angry with during the whole process . I could be wild about it , but I am a little more reserved . There are artists that have your wild energy and they have the attitude that this is their work , however it comes out is how it is supposed to be .” The grass is always greener on the other side , I suppose . Recently , Greppi worked with Jack Daniels to illustrate images for their Tennessee Honey campaign , where he illustrated a futuristic-fashioned female surrounded by mechanized honeybees . Greppi has also been invited to work on illustrations for a project by Perfect World Entertainment called Neverwinter , an action-MMO about the Dungeons and Dragons universe . He ’ s even been invited to work with some of his own artistic heroes on an art book based on John Carpenter ’ s horror fi lm , The Thing . It ’ s called The Thing : Artbook , and you should be on the lookout — it ’ s got a huge , totally jam-packed list of artists working on it .
